WebSizing Chart. Profusion Double Hot Cherry Zinnia is a compact annual with a low mound and showy double saturated, hot cherry red daisy-like flowers from late spring till frost. Flowers best in full sun and rich, dry to average well-drained soils. The Profusion series is heat and drought tolerant and has exceptional resistance to powdery mildew. WebZinnias are one of the most popular bedding plants world-wide. The 13 species in the genus Zinnia are all native to Mexico and adjacent areas and many have been used to develop a diversity of different types of ornamental plants.
